Summary of Residency Program

The Tulane-Ochsner Neurosurgery Residency Program is dedicated to providing high-quality training in various neurosurgical subspecialties, including cerebrovascular surgery, spine surgery, and neuro-oncologic surgery. The program prides itself on a commitment to education through innovative treatments and research initiatives. The faculty consists of experienced surgeons dedicated to the academic development of their residents, ensuring a comprehensive educational exposure.

Curriculum & Education

Overview

The residency program emphasizes clinical and translational research, and provides comprehensive training in areas such as cerebrovascular and endovascular neurosurgery, spine surgery, neuro-oncologic surgery, and more. It includes fellowship-trained neurosurgeons to ensure residents have access to the latest treatment options, including minimally invasive techniques.
